Redub is a high-energy with strong drive and a balanced bright/warm production artist.
Unusually high drive and energy for Trance (Main Floor).
Across 4 analysed tracks, Redub averages 87% energy — harder than 81% of individual Trance (Main Floor) tracks — and 45% groove, straighter than 74%.
Measured against 21,919 Trance (Main Floor) tracks on 11 August 2026.

Redub's tracks in our catalog range from 124 to 126 BPM, with a median of 126 BPM. Across 4 tracks, the most common range falls in the 125–130 BPM bucket.
Redub's tracks are mostly in minor keys (100% minor across 4 tracks). The most common single key is 9A (E Minor) with 1 track.
